    July 12th posting on their Facebook page "One more day until we open make your reservations now. Herbs & Rye will be offering Happy Hour all day until further notice. We understand with the limited seating capacity, we will not be able to accommodate as many guests during the previous happy hour times, so we have chosen to extend happy hour to ensure all of our customers are able to enjoy it. We are excited to open our doors and offer all guests the chance to enjoy happy hour at whatever time they chose to do so."

    So I went Tuesday night and it was awesome! Highly recommend this place. They have extended their happy hour to be all day everyday now. Half off all steaks and few other items on the menu. Mix drinks were only $5 I thought that was pretty good deal as well. The wife had the filet and it was really good. Best steak she's ever had she said. She is not a connoisseur by any means. I am a ribeye kind of guy but ordered the New York Strip for some reason. It was really good but wish I had got the ribeye. After trying the wifes filet I will probably order that next time as it was delicious and the right amount of food to eat without feeling disgusting afterwards. The peppercorn sauce was amazing served on the side. Had french onion soup and Tomato Caprese as appetizers. The soup was decent nothing amazing but at least not salty as many french onions are. The Tomato Caprese was spot on. Garlic mash potatoes and a spicy pasta dish that was also half off were both good. Was gonna get the mac and cheese as a side but we saw the half off pasta dish so went for that instead. 2 steaks, 2 appetizers, a side, full pasta dish, 2 sauces for the steaks, 2 rum and cokes and bill was $127 tax in. Rounded up to $150 with tip, service was great. They are a very busy place. On line reservations were booked for weeks for any decent time, so I thought I would just go and try to get a table. Hostess told me it would be 30-60 mins and they will text me. When they text if you text back they hold the table for 15 mins.I had a feeling this would happen so had already planned to go to Palace Station while we wait. 3-4 minute drive away. Lost some money on video poker had two beers and they texted probably 30-40 mins later. Palace Station was way nicer than I thought it would be. We were planning to go back after dinner but we were way too full and lazy after dinner we just went home. Will definitely make Herbs and Rye with some Palace Station a once or even twice a month thing great value IMO.
